¿Qué es Mainnet en las redes blockchain y cuáles son otros tipos de redes?

La proliferación de la tecnología blockchain en el ecosistema de criptomonedas ha traído consigo muchos nuevos conceptos y términos. Especialmente al responder a la pregunta de qué es mainnet, también debemos entender otros tipos de redes como testnet y devnet. Estos tres tipos de redes diferentes abarcan todas las etapas desde el desarrollo de protocolos blockchain hasta el uso real, y cada uno tiene un propósito diferente.

La Forma Principal de las Redes Blockchain: ¿Qué es Mainnet?

Mainnet es un término que se forma a partir de la combinación de “main” (principal) y “network” (red) y describe la etapa en la que un protocolo blockchain está completamente funcional y listo para producción. En mainnet, el protocolo blockchain opera activamente con todas sus características, y las transacciones del mundo real se llevan a cabo en esta red.

En la etapa de mainnet, los usuarios deben pagar una tarifa conocida como tarifa de gas para poder realizar cualquier transacción (transferencia, ejecución de contratos inteligentes, etc.). Estas tarifas van a los validadores que aseguran la seguridad de la red y forman la base del modelo económico de mainnet. Los errores y problemas técnicos que puedan surgir en el entorno de mainnet pueden tener serias consecuencias, como la pérdida de fondos de los usuarios reales. Por esta razón, antes de pasar a la etapa de mainnet, el protocolo blockchain debe ser probado de manera exhaustiva.

Testnet: Entorno de Prueba Realista Antes de Mainnet

Testnet es la red de prueba utilizada en la fase de prueba antes de que un protocolo o red blockchain funcione a plena capacidad. Al igual que los actores hacen ensayos en obras de teatro, los proyectos de blockchain también tienen la oportunidad de probarse a sí mismos y sus nuevas características en testnet antes de pasar a mainnet.

Los problemas que ocurren en testnet no conllevan ningún riesgo financiero. Por el contrario, identificar y corregir los problemas que puedan surgir en estas redes es una de las formas de protegerse contra errores graves en mainnet. Muchos proyectos llevan a cabo programas de recompensas de errores (bug bounty) ofreciendo recompensas a desarrolladores o usuarios que reporten errores en testnet. Una de las ventajas más destacadas de testnet es que no tiene costo. Los tokens utilizados en testnet no tienen ningún valor monetario, lo que permite a los usuarios ganar experiencia sin riesgo.

Devnet: El Laboratorio del Proceso de Desarrollo de Software

Devnet es una red de blockchain de ejemplo utilizada por desarrolladores de software en la fase de desarrollo de una red blockchain. Mientras que las testnets se utilizan generalmente por un tiempo limitado, las devnets son utilizadas continuamente por equipos de desarrollo y tienen una vida útil más larga.

En el entorno de devnet, los desarrolladores pueden probar características que aún no se han completado y actualizar su código según deseen. Esta flexibilidad acelera el proceso de desarrollo, a diferencia de las estrictas reglas de testnet. Las aplicaciones que superan con éxito la fase de devnet generalmente se trasladan al entorno de testnet y luego se preparan para mainnet.

La implementación secuencial de estos tres tipos de redes asegura que los protocolos blockchain se pongan en producción de manera segura, estable y amigable para el usuario. La respuesta a la pregunta de qué es mainnet no es solo una definición técnica, sino que también constituye una estructura que fundamenta la confiabilidad del ecosistema blockchain.

Ver originales
Esta página puede contener contenido de terceros, que se proporciona únicamente con fines informativos (sin garantías ni declaraciones) y no debe considerarse como un respaldo por parte de Gate a las opiniones expresadas ni como asesoramiento financiero o profesional. Consulte el Descargo de responsabilidad para obtener más detalles.
  • Recompensa
  • Comentar
  • Republicar
  • Compartir
Comentar
Añadir un comentario
Añadir un comentario
Sin comentarios
  • Anclado